WebPredictive risk management is an attempt to account for hazards and risks that can potentially occur in a given situation. Predictive risk management is especially useful during safety actions like safety cases and change management. WebProactive safety management involves the analysis of existing or real time situations. It actively looks for potential safety problems through trend analysis, hazard analysis, and other methods of scientific enquiry.
